Snowy Ridge
High above the valley floor, where winter strips the world down to silence and light, this majestic bighorn ram moved deliberately along a snow-covered ridge. Stan captured this moment as the ram slowly pushed through the freshly fallen deep snow.
Winter is a demanding season in the Canadian Rockies. Food is scarce, temperatures are unforgiving, and survival depends on experience, strength, and restraint. Rather than rushing, we watched as he moved with quiet confidence, each step measured, conserving energy and choosing the safest path along the ridge where the wind scoured the snow just enough to make passage possible.
From our vantage point below, the scene unfolded in pure silence. The ram paused occasionally, lifting his head as if surveying his domain, surrounded by an endless canvas of white. There was no urgency - only patience and purpose. In that moment, the ram was not just enduring winter; he was perfectly adapted to it.
Snowy Ridge is a portrait of calm strength and mountain wisdom. It reminds us that true power is often quiet, revealed not in motion or conflict, but in the steady determination to move forward - even when the path is deep with snow and the climb is long.
